笔记mysql day 12

机器学习笔记

机器学习笔记 mAP(mean Average Precision)在机器学习中的目标检测领域,是十分重要的衡量指标,用于衡量目标检测算法的性能。一般而言,全类平均正确率(mAP,又称全类平均精度)是将所有类别检测的平均正确率(AP)进行综合加权平均而得到的。 李课 理论部分 损失函数(Loss F ......
机器 笔记

MySQL实战实战系列 06 全局锁和表锁 :给表加个字段怎么有这么多阻碍?

今天我要跟你聊聊 MySQL 的锁。数据库锁设计的初衷是处理并发问题。作为多用户共享的资源,当出现并发访问的时候,数据库需要合理地控制资源的访问规则。而锁就是用来实现这些访问规则的重要数据结构。 根据加锁的范围,MySQL 里面的锁大致可以分成全局锁、表级锁和行锁三类。今天这篇文章,我会和你分享全局 ......
实战 字段 全局 MySQL 06

mysql 查询时额外查询一个index列,类似sqlserver的ROW_NUMBER()

-- 创建临时表CREATE TEMPORARY TABLE temp1 AS ( SELECT (@rowindex := @rowindex +1) AS rowindex,a.city_id,b.name as 'city_name' ,a.dept_name,a.final_point FR ......
ROW_NUMBER sqlserver NUMBER mysql index

雾里滑雪笔记(三)热力学第一定律

热一律及其衍生物 一、热力学第一定律的基本内容 热力学第一定律是能量守恒定律在一定条件下的表现形式。为了理解这种说法,我们考虑所有可能的形式的能量。 系统的总能量可以分为三部分:系统在外力场中的势能或位能 $V$ ,系统整体运动的动能 $T$ ,和系统的内能,即热力学能 $U$ 。 $$E=T+V+ ......
热力学 热力 定律 笔记

Mysql数据库定时备份到OSS

背景 mysql运行在Docker中,计划每天定时备份数据并存储到阿里云OSS。其中用到了定时任务crontab、云存储管理rclone、shell脚本 部署脚本 # 创建目录 mkdir -p ~/task cd ~/task # 创建主备份脚本 touch backup_main.sh # 创建 ......
备份 数据库 数据 Mysql OSS

mysql5.7的一些日常操作

查看库 MySQL [mysql]> show databases; + + | Database | + + | information_schema | | auditlog | | mysql | | nacos_config | | performance_schema | | sys | ......
mysql5 mysql

## day15 - 二叉树part02

day15 - 二叉树part02 力扣102. 二叉树的层序遍历 思路:使用一个队列,将根节点放入队列,并使用size记录每一层的节点数量,然后遍历。 为什么和深度优先搜索不一样了呢?为什么不能使用递归了呢? 比如先序遍历时,每层的逻辑都是根左右,遍历到当前节点,就对当前节点实施根左右,可以完成递 ......
part day 15 02

Mysql 字符集不一致导致连表异常的解决

Mysql 字符集不一致导致连表异常的解决 做一个简单的如下的连表查询,居然直接提示错误,居然是字符集不一致的问题,本文记录一下mysql的字符集类型,感兴趣的可以了解一下。 目录 1. 解决方法 2. mysql字符集 字符集 校验规则 做一个简单的如下的连表查询,居然直接提示错误,居然是字符集不 ......
字符集 字符 Mysql

MySQL运维1-日志

一、错误日志 错误日志是MySQL中最重要的日志之一,它记录了当MySQL启动和停止时,以及服务器在运行过程中发生的任何严重错误时的相关信息,当数据库出现任何故障导致无法正常使用时,建议首先查看此日志 错误日志默认是开启的,默认存在目录/var/log/,默认的日志文件名为mysqld.log, 但 ......
MySQL 日志

SDTM初学笔记 - [001] - SDTM基础概念学习

SDTM,全称Study Data Tabulation Model,围绕着observations的概念构建,observations由研究期间收集的一些离散信息组成,通常对应于数据集中的rows。 1 Domains 一个domain是关于一个特定topic的观测的集合。 SDTM的首要目的是展 ......
SDTM 概念 基础 笔记 001

MySQL实战实战系列 04 深入浅出索引(下)

在上一篇文章中,我和你介绍了 InnoDB 索引的数据结构模型,今天我们再继续聊聊跟 MySQL 索引有关的概念。 在开始这篇文章之前,我们先来看一下这个问题: 在下面这个表 T 中,如果我执行 select * from T where k between 3 and 5,需要执行几次树的搜索操作 ......
实战 深入浅出 索引 MySQL 04

Debian 12 国内源

目录修改源阿里云源清华大学源(写该文章时有问题)中科大源网易源腾讯云源更新源 修改源 vim /etc/apt/sources.list 阿里云源 deb https://mirrors.aliyun.com/debian/ bookworm main non-free non-free-firmw ......
Debian 12

在 Linux Mint 安装 Linux Kernel 4.12(稳定版)

Linus Torvalds 发布了 Linux 内核 4.12。你可以从这里直接下载相关的 deb 包来安装。或者,继续阅读本文,按下面的步骤安装新内核。更多技术干货详见www.linuxprobe.com ......
Linux Kernel 4.12 Mint 12

gdb调试应用笔记

GDB介绍(来自man手册): The purpose of a debugger such as GDB is to allow you to see what is going on "inside" another program while it executes -- or what an ......
笔记 gdb

Linux笔记(1)

文件操作命令 1.创建文件 命令:touch - 创建文件 touch 命令主要用于创建普通文件,用法为 touch test.txt 2.查看文件 命令:cat - 查看文件内容 cat命令主要用于查看内容较少的文件,用法为 cat 路径 命令:more - 查看文件内容 more命令主要用于查看 ......
笔记 Linux

mysql主从

文章目录 前言 一、mysql主从复制原理 (一)为啥要用主从复制? (二)什么是Mysql主从复制? (三)mysql主从复制原理剖析 ①原理: ②通俗的来讲: ③注意: (四)主从复制搭建种类及过程图 二、主从搭建概览 三、主从搭建步骤(一主一从) (一)新建主服务器实例 ①起一个服务 ②配置文 ......
主从 mysql

《架构师之路:软件架构之美》第一次读书笔记

第一章《什么是架构?》引导读者深入了解软件架构的定义和重要性。它讨论了对架构的不同观点,包括它是如何在整个软件系统中起着指导作用的。该章还简要介绍了软件架构的一些关键概念和术语,如组件、连接器、容器等。 读完第一章后,我了解到软件架构不仅仅是代码的组织方式或系统的外部结构,而是系统中各个组成部分之间 ......
架构 第一次 笔记 软件

小程序学习截图部分笔记记录

小程序学习截图部分笔记记录 小程序下载 小程序上传 小程序音频 小程序音频监听播放 小程序经纬度 小程序设备部分测试 小程序路由跳转 获取用户信息 小程序登录 ......
截图 部分 笔记 程序

第十章学习笔记

第十章学习笔记 〇、一门程序设计语言有哪些必备的要素和技能?这些要素和技能在shell脚本中是如果呈现出来的? 一门程序设计语言的必备要素和技能包括以下几个方面: 语法规则和语义:语言的基本语法结构以及语义规则,包括变量、函数、数据类型、运算符、表达式等的使用方法和含义。 控制流程:条件语句(如if ......
笔记

微积分 学习笔记

1.函数,图形 在高中,我们学过圆锥曲线,大学对它进行了拓展。 要学习微积分,首先要先学习函数。 在数学中,函数的定义是:给定两个集合\(S1,S2\),一个规则\(f\),对于每个\(S1\)中的元素\(x\),\(f\)都把它变化成\(S2\)中的元素。 \(S2\)的所有元素都对应至少一个\( ......
微积分 笔记

MySQL系列3:缓冲池Buffer Pool的设计思想

1. 回顾 上一篇我们主要讲了InnoDB的存储引擎,其中主要的一个组件就是缓存池Buffer Pool,缓存了磁盘的真实数据,然后基于缓存做增删改查操作,同时配合了后续的redo log、刷磁盘等机制和操作。如下图: 这一篇,深入该组件内部,学习一下其设计思想。 2. Buffer Pool数据结 ......
设计思想 思想 Buffer MySQL Pool

Java连接MSSQL2012数据报TLS10 is not accepted by client preferences [TLS13, TLS12]错误解决办法

这一问题好像是因为Java新版本禁用了些老的加密算法引起的,解决方法为修改 java.security文件里的配置信息即可。 我用的是Java21,在安装目录 Java\jdk-21\conf\security 下找到 java.security文件,用记事本打开,搜索TLSv1,大概在752行的位 ......
TLS preferences accepted 错误 办法

树哈希学习笔记

我们用字符串哈希可以判断字符串相等,那么判断树同构呢? 两棵树同构,当且仅当存在将其中一棵树的节点打乱的方案,使得打乱后两棵树完全相同。 树哈希,就是把字符串哈希搬到树上来。对于两棵同构的有根树,其哈希值相同。下面介绍一种构造方式。 \[f_i=\sum\limits_{x\in son(i)}f_ ......
笔记

学习笔记三

sh编程 sh脚本 sh脚本是一个包含sh语句的文本文件,命令解释程序sh要执行该语句,所有的sh基本都执行相同的任务,脚本在语法上略有不同,shebang允许允许主sh调用适当版本的sh来执行脚本。如果未指定shebang,默认执行sh,即下列程序的第一行。 例:创建一个一个文本文件mysh,包含 ......
笔记

Linux Centos7 虚拟环境安装Mysql数据库(超详细图文讲解)

1、进入Centos7 虚拟机,使用wget下载Mysql相应的rpm包 下载:wget http://repo.mysql.com/mysql57-community-release-el7-8.noarch.rpm 如果没有wget命令,可以使用yum安装,yum install wget 2、 ......
Centos7 图文 环境 数据库 数据

第三周学习笔记

......
笔记

第十章学习笔记

一、学习笔记(sh编程) sh脚本 sh脚本 (Bourne 1982;Forouzan和Gilberg 2003)是一个包含 sh语句的文本文件,命 令解释程序 sh要执行该语句。sh脚本的第一行通常以#!组合开始,通 常称为shebang。 当主sh见到shebang时,会读取脚本所针对的程序名 ......
笔记

20211314王艺达学习笔记3

sh编程 sh脚本与C程序 ·C程序必须先编译链接到一个二进制可执行文件,再通过主sh的子进程运行该二进制可执行文件;sh则可直接执行行命令。 ·sh脚本不需要main函数。 编写sh脚本 shell的基本语法主要就是如何输入命令运行程序以及如何在程序之间通过shell的一些参数提供便利手段来进行通 ......
20211314 笔记

编程笔记·开篇

2023年9月,经过一夜的辗转难眠,最后在一个清晨,我坐上了久违的地铁🚇开启了新的一页。 想要说的有很多,为什么换工作、在哪个城市上班、IT互联网行情、最后的归宿等等,这些也许会写在以后的备忘录里,目前不展开,有不清楚的可以在评论区,或者私信问我,笔者目前在武汉,.NET全栈开发,鉴于最近工作所感 ......
开篇 笔记 183

20211301 学习笔记3

20211301《Unix/Linux系统编程》学习笔记3 学习目标 总结一下一门程序设计语言有哪些必备的要素和技能? 这些要素和技能在shell脚本中是如果呈现出来的? 教材知识总结 10.1 sh脚本 定义:sh脚本是一个包含sh语句的文本文件、命令解释程序sh要执行该语句 sh:sh是解释程序 ......
20211301 笔记